Lakers 103, Washington Wizards 91 - The game wasn’t as close as the final score indicates. The Lakers led by 22 at halftime, and led by as much as 25 points in the third quarter. Kobe Bryant, who outscored the Wizards in the first quarter 19-15, ended up with 30 points on 10-15 shooting with eight free throws. Plan on seeing alot of Elton Brand sitting around in a suit this year. The Clippers' perennial All-Star ruptured his left Achilles tendon during a workout at Spectrum Club South Bay. Surgery and recovery may sideline Brand for most of next season, and if it does, that makes for another Clip Show year with a horrible ending. Nuggets 103, Clippers 88 - For the second night in a row, as Sam Cassell went so went the Clip Show. Last night the eldest Clipper sprained his ankle in the second half and the team fell apart. The Nuggets won their sixth straight behind 33 from Mello. Meanwhile the Clips lost their fourth straight and are now sole residents of the cellar.
